Implementing PSE 21st Century SE in Schools
Okay, so how do we actually get this PSE 21st Century SE stuff into our schools? It's not as simple as just swapping out old textbooks, guys. It requires a multi-faceted approach. Teacher training is absolutely critical. Educators need to be equipped with the knowledge, skills, and resources to effectively teach these new concepts. This means professional development workshops, access to updated teaching materials, and opportunities to collaborate with peers. The PSE 21st Century SE isn't just another subject; it's a way of thinking that needs to permeate the entire school culture. Curriculum integration is key. Instead of treating energy education as a standalone topic, it needs to be woven into existing subjects like science, math, social studies, and even language arts. For example, students could analyze the economic impact of renewable energy in a social studies class, calculate energy savings from efficiency upgrades in math, or write persuasive essays about climate action in language arts. Technology plays a huge role. The PSE 21st Century SE thrives on interactive tools, simulations, data analysis software, and online research platforms. Schools need to invest in the necessary infrastructure and ensure equitable access for all students. Project-based learning, a hallmark of 21st-century education, is particularly well-suited for PSE 21st Century SE. Students can engage in hands-on activities, design challenges, and community-based projects that address real-world energy issues. This experiential learning approach makes the concepts tangible and fosters deeper understanding. The Standard Edition aspect means that the core implementation strategies should be accessible to a wide range of schools, regardless of their resources. This might involve leveraging open educational resources, fostering partnerships with local energy companies or community organizations, and encouraging interdisciplinary collaboration among teachers. Assessment methods also need to evolve. Traditional tests might not fully capture the skills and understanding developed through the PSE 21st Century SE curriculum. Authentic assessments, such as project portfolios, presentations, and performance-based tasks, can provide a more comprehensive picture of student learning. Finally, engaging the community is vital. Schools can partner with parents, local businesses, and government agencies to provide real-world learning opportunities, guest speakers, and support for energy-related initiatives.
